TheNorth Carolina Office of State Archaeology (OSA) has developed a number offorms for the recording of historic and prehistoric archaeological sites. The forms have provide a standardized methodfor recording site information in a format suitable for computerized access andmanagement. This guide outlines the basic procedures for recordingarchaeological sites with these forms by professional archaeologists operatingthrough cultural resource management or academic research programs. In the following sections instructions are givenfor how to request permanent site numbers and how to fill out the appropriateforms.

REQUESTING PERMANENT NUMBERS.

<![if !supportEmptyParas]><![endif]>

Permanent numbers must be requested and assigned prior tosubmitting any archaeological site forms to the OSA. All requests should be in the format specified in the followingparagraphs.

<![if !supportEmptyParas]><![endif]>

Step 1: Assign each site a project specific, temporary site number toassist in proper identification for tracking of permanent numberassignments. Individual archaeologistsmay elect any number of possible arrangements.Examples include: A siterecorded during a fictitious survey of the Ararat River Valley might bedesignated as ARS89-7 (Ararat River Survey, 1989, #7); or by an individualamateur who refers to sites he has identified as PB-3 (Peter Brown, #3).

The only exception to these possibilities is the use of earlier,institutionally assigned Smithsonian format numbers. However, futher use of this format for temporary numbers willonly breed confusion between permanent and temporary designations. Even in the event a Smithsonian formattemporary number has been assigned to a site, investigators are urged to assignproject specific numbers in addition to the earlier reference.

<![if !supportEmptyParas]><![endif]>

Step 2: Prepare a copy of the USGS 7.5' (1:24000) topographic quad mapshowing the location of each site being reported and its appropriate temporarydesignation. Maps submitted should bein their original scale without enlargement or reduction. Additionally, if only a section of a USGSquad map is being submitted please indicate the quad map name and UTM zone fromwhich the section has been taken.

Please note that because of their lack of detailed topographic features andsmall scale, NC Department of Transportation County Road maps are unacceptablefor the location of archaeological sites.

<![if !supportEmptyParas]><![endif]>

Step 3: Submit your request with a cover letter specifying theorganization and project through which the sites were recorded.

<![if !supportEmptyParas]><![endif]>

Permanent number requests made according to thesespecifications can usually be processed the same day. All walk-in requests should follow the same specifications;however, because of scheduling conflicts assignments may not be available untilthe following working day. Requests areprocessed on a first come, first served basis.

REQUESTING PERMANENT ACCESSION NUMBERS.

<![if !supportEmptyParas]><![endif]>

The Office of State Archaeology will upon request assignpermanent accession numbers to site collections. Requests for accession numbers should be made at the same time aspermanent site numbers. Simply supply alist or indicate on the permanent number request which sites require accessionnumbers.

WHICH FORM TO USE.

<![if !supportEmptyParas]><![endif]>

Currently there are two forms used by the Office of StateArchaeology for the recording of site information. The forms and their intended applications are listed below:

<![if !supportEmptyParas]><![endif]>

Form III. This is the short archaeological site form III designed forspecialized information recording. Theprimary use of this form is:

a) To record all revisits and updatesto previously recorded sites that do not exceed the level of initial reconnaissanceinvestigations and to record isolated artifact finds.
<![if !supportLineBreakNewLine]>
<![endif]>

<![if !supportEmptyParas]><![endif]>

Form VI. This is a longer, more general purpose form designed to recorddetailed site information for primary management and planning purposes. Form VI should be used under the followingconditions:

a) To record all previously unrecordedhistoric and prehistoric archaeological sites.

b) To record all site revisits orupdates that constitute significantincreases in the quality and/or quantity of site information. Instances that fall into this categoryinclude but are no limited to subsurface testingand excavation at the site.

c) To record all historic cemeteriesthat have been abandoned (withoutinterment) for a minimum of 15 years.

FILLING OUT THE FORMS

<![if !supportEmptyParas]><![endif]>

Whenfilling out either Form III or VI, it imperative that the information enteredis both legible and accurate. This isparticularly important since the forms are used for archival and researchpurposes. To ensure that each form isusable certain requirements are necessary as follows:

<![if !supportEmptyParas]><![endif]>

All information on forms filled inby hand, must be PRINTED inthe spaces provided on the form. Also,only BLACK ball-point ink isacceptable as other types of ink as well as pencil are illegible when the formsare microfilmed. Cursive handwriting isnot acceptable.

<![if !supportEmptyParas]><![endif]>

To ensure a standard of accuracy and minimal completenessfor each form submitted, certain fields must be filled with accurateinformation. Table 1 below identifiesthe various field numbers from Form V that are always required, the fields thatare required when applicable, and those that are optional. Forms that do not contain adequateinformation in the required fields will be returned for completion.

SITE FORM GUIDE -- FORM 6.

<![if !supportEmptyParas]><![endif]>

The following is a field by field guide to the type ofinformation required to accurately fill out Archaeological Site Form VI.

<![if !supportEmptyParas]><![endif]>

1.STATE SITE NUMBER: Thisfield is for the permanent site number assigned by the OSA, as the central sitedata repository (since January 1983).This should be filled in after permanent numbers have been obtained fromthe OSA.

2. SITE NAME(S): Record any name by which the site may beknown. In cases where there are two ormore site names, a "-" should be used to separate the first andsecond site names.

3.OTHER SITE #: This fieldprimarily applies to site numbers assigned prior to 1983 by institutions orindividuals other than the OSA. It isincluded on the form to allow cross-references to be made between these earlierdesignations and current permanent site numbers.

4.INSTITUTION ASSIGNING: Thisfield is for recording the name of the institution reporting the site. Please enter the appropriate code for thereporting institution given in Appendix A of this guide. If the reporting institution is not on thecurrent list, contact the OSA for an appropriate designation.

5.PROJECT SITE #: Individualarchaeologists may wish to identify sites by a specific project abbreviation orotherwise temporary designation.Assigning specific project numbers will allow retrieval of informationabout a particular project area with only a knowledge of the alphanumericprefix. Example: A site recorded during a survey of BladenLakes State Forest may be assigned the number BL77-142 (Bladen Lakes, 1977,site no. 142); information on all sites recorded during that survey would beretrieved by calling for BL77 data.

6.SITE COMPONENT: Circle thecategory that best describes the site as prehistoric or historic.

7.QUAD MAP: Using the list ofmaps provided in Appendix D, record the name, year and code of the USGSquadrangle map on which the site is located.If the name or code of your specific quad map is not listed in AppendixD, contact the OSA for an appropriate designation.

8.UTM DATA: Record the UTMzone and coordinates of the site being reported. The UTM Zone (either 16, 17 or 18) can be found in the lower leftor right hand corner of most quadrangle maps.The Northing and Easting coordinates should be read using the UTMtemplate provided with this guide by the OSA.When reporting UTM data please include the complete coordinates withoutabbreviations.

9.COUNTY: Enter county namefollowed by the appropriate two letter abbreviation code (See Appendix B) toindicate the county where the site is located.

10.DATE RECORDED: Use thisspace to record the MONTH, DAY, and YEAR on which the site was initiallyrecorded or visited.

11.SITE RECORDED AS RESULT OF COMPLIANCE PROJECT: By checking the appropriate space, indicateif the site was recorded as a result of a compliance project.

12.ER # / CH # /GRANT # (OBTAIN FROM OSA): If the site was recorded as a result of a compliance or grantproject, contact the OSA for an appropriate Environmental Review,Clearinghouse, or Grant number.

13.CODING DATE: Use this spaceto record the MONTH, DAY, and YEAR on which the site form was actuallycompleted.

14.REGISTER: OSA USE ONLY.

Archaeological sites reported duringSection 106 or similar compliance-related projects will be evaluated inaccordance with appropriate criteria for inclusion in the National Register ofHistoric Places. Investigators mustinclude NRHP significance recommendations in reports; final determinations will be entered in the state site inventoryby OSA personnel. For further referencesee: Guidelines for Preparation of ArchaeologicalReports, issued by the Office of State Archaeology and Division of Archivesand History, and National RegisterBulletin 15: "How to Apply the National Register Criteria forEvaluation" (National Park Service).

15.TYPE OF FORM: OSA USE ONLY.

16.RECORDER STATUS: OSA USEONLY.

17.FORM RELIABILITY: OSA USEONLY.

18.LOCATIONAL RELIABILITY: OSAUSE ONLY.

<![if !supportEmptyParas]><![endif]>

ATTACHPHOTOCOPY OF USGS QUAD SECTION SHOWING SITE LOCATION

<![if !supportEmptyParas]><![endif]>

Research Information

<![if !supportEmptyParas]><![endif]>

19.RESEARCH POTENTIAL: In thespace provided, and if necessary on an additional page, evaluate as succinctlyas possible the research potential of the site in terms of general and specificproblems of archaeological and anthropological method and theory. National Register of Historic Placescriteria of significance may or may not be of relevance.

20.POTENTIAL IMPACTS ON SITE -- ARTIFICIAL: Using the categories provided on the site form, circle the itemwhich best indicates the potential forartificial impacts on the site (i.e., from dam construction, increased areautilization, etc.). If none of thelisted categories adequately describes the artificial impacts, then selectOTHER and use the space provided for explanation.

21.POTENTIAL IMPACTS ON SITE -- ENVIRONMENTAL: Circle the item which best indicates thepotential for natural impacts on the site (e.g., erosion). If none of the listed categories adequatelydescribe the environmental impacts, then select OTHER and use the spaceprovided for explanation.

22.EXPLANATION OF IMPACTS:Briefly describe the causes of environmental and artificial impactsindicated in Items 20 and 21.

23.RECOMMENDATIONS: Circle theitem(s) which best describes recommendations for further action or research atthe site. If none of the listed itemspertain to the site, circle OTHER and use the space provided for a briefexplanation.

24.EXPLAIN RECOMMENDATIONS: Usethe space provided to record a more detailed but succinct explanation of therecommendations listed above.

25.DATE ON REGISTER: OSA USEONLY.

26-27.EXCAVATION DATE and INSTITUTION:Indicate the MONTH and YEAR when excavations were conducted. Additionally, record the institution and itsappropriate identification code. A codelisting is provided in Appendix A of this Guide. If the excavating institution is not listed, then contact the OSAfor an appropriate designation.

28.EXCAVATION RESULTS: Brieflydescribe the results of any excavation conducted at the site.

29.PERCENT DESTROYED: Circlethe estimated percentage of the total site that has been destroyed.

30.DATE DESTROYED: Record theMonth and Year in which the site wasdestroyed.

31.CAUSES OF DESTRUCTION:Circle the item or items which best describe Causes of Destruction atthe site. If none of the listedcategories adequately describe the circ*mstances, then select OTHER and use thespace provided for explanation.Additionally, if excavations have occurred at the site, they should belisted even if other types of site destruction have destroyed a greater portionof the site.

<![if !supportEmptyParas]><![endif]>

Environmental Information

<![if !supportEmptyParas]><![endif]>

32.TOPOGRAPHIC SITUATION:Circle the landform category that best identifies the topographiclocation of the site. If none of theindicated categories fit the site's location, please indicate by circlingOTHER. Definitions for the categorieslisted on the form are provided in Appendix C of this guide and have been drawnprimarily from the American Geological Institute's 1972 edition of the"Glossary of Geology."

33.ELEVATION OF SITE: UsingUSGS 7.5' topographic maps, record the elevation of the site in feet or metersabove mean sea level.

34.SLOPE OF SITE: Record thepercentage of slope (not degree) atthe site location. This value isobtained by dividing the map contour interval by the distance between contourlines surrounding the site location and multiplying the result by 100. In the case where a site is situateddirectly on a contour line, a mean slope should be calculated by measuring theslope on each side of the site and averaging the two values.

Since many maps have contour intervals in feet, a slope calculation chart hasbeen provided below in Table 2. Toobtain a slope calculation for a site measure the distance between the contourlines surrounding the site. Using thismeasurement, select the column with the nearest matching distance and then findthe row that matches the map contour interval.The value indicated at this column/row position is the slope percent.

35.SLOPE FACE DIRECTION:Indicate the direction of the major downward slope at the site location.

36.SOIL COMPOSITION (SCS TYPOLOGY):Circle the soil composition category that best describes the soilspresent at the site location. If thesoil composition does not fit one of the categories provided on the form,please circle the OTHER category anddescribe the soil composition below in Item 26.

37.SOIL TYPE ABBREVIATION:Record the specific soil typeabbreviation, soil series name, and soil association name. This information may be obtained from U.S. SoilConservation Service soils maps. Ifdetailed maps are not available for the county where the site is located leavethis space blank.

38.MODERN VEGETATION: Circlethe category of vegetation currently covering the site. If none of the categories adequately describes the current site vegetation,please circle OTHER and describe the type of vegetation in the space provided.

39-40.DISTANCE TO NEAREST PERMANENT WATER FROM SITE: Approximate distance (in meters forprehistoric; in yards for historic) from site to nearest permanent water sourceidentified above.

41.TYPE OF NEAREST PERMANENT WATER:Circle the type of permanent water that is nearest to the site andrecord the name of that water source when available. Use the OTHER category for situations not described by thecategories listed. In the case of farmponds, canals, and other man-made bodies of water, this field should be leftblank. However, if the underlyingoriginal stream or water source can be identified from the USGS map then theoriginal water type and distance should be coded.

42.STREAM RANK: Record thehierarchical stream rank of the nearest water source. The ordering system used is based on Strahler (1957) and uses7.5' (1:24000) scale maps for order determinations.

According to the system 1st order streams are the fingertip tributaries at thehead of a stream and may either be year-round or seasonally flowingstreams. A 2nd order stream is formedby the confluence of two (2) 1st order streams; a 3rd order stream being formedby the confluence of two (2) 2nd order streams, etc. This system requires that at least two streams of a give order bejoined to form a stream of the next highest order. A given order, however, may have more than two lower ordersegments. The main stem of a river willalways be the highest order of the basin.

In general stream ranks on 7.5' topographic maps should vary from 1 to 6. In the event that the nearest permanentwater is a natural lake or other standing body of water such as a Carolina Bayplease code a stream rank of zero (0).

Site Evaluationand Condition

<![if !supportEmptyParas]><![endif]>

44.SITE CONDITION - NATURAL:Circle the categories of natural environmental factors at the site. If none of the categories listed adequatelydescribes the site, use the OTHER category and the space provided to describethe site's condition.

45.SITE CONDITION - ARTIFICIAL:Circle the categories of artificial environmental
factors at the site. If none of thecategories listed adequately describe the site, use the OTHER category and thespace provided to describe the site's condition.

46.ESTIMATED GROUND VISIBILITY:Record the estimated percentage of ground surface visibility at the timethe site was surveyed.

47.SURFACE COLLECTIONS MADE:Indicate if a surface collection was obtained for the site at the timeof survey.

48.COLLECTION STRATEGY:Indicate the type of collection strategy used to obtain the surfacematerials from the site. If none of thelisted categories adequately describes the methodology used, then select OTHERand use the space provided for explanation.

49.AREA COVERED IN CONTROLLED COLLECTION: Record the approximate area (in square meters) covered in anycontrolled collections of surface materials from the site.

50.SUBSURFACE TESTS: Indicateif sub-surface tests were conducted to determine the presence or absence ofsubsurface cultural deposits.

51.TEST METHODS: Indicate thetype of subsurface testing used at the site.If none of the listed categories adequately describe the methodologyused, then select OTHER and use the space provided for explanation.

52.DESCRIBE SUBSURFACE TEST RESULTS:Briefly summarize the results of any subsurface tests conducted at thesite. Please indicate the number ofpositive tests and the presence of any intact features or cultural strata.

53.ESTIMATED SITE SIZE (m2): Circle the category that best describes the maximum site area (insquare meters).

<![if !supportEmptyParas]><![endif]>

<![if !supportEmptyParas]><![endif]>

Prehistoric Site Information

<![if !supportEmptyParas]><![endif]>

54.PREHISTORIC COMPONENTS: Listin order of intensity the cultural components observed at the site. If additional space is needed for more thanfive (5) components, continue the list on the same line as the other valueswith codes separated by commas.

55.PREHISTORIC SITE FUNCTION:Circle the category that best describes the primary function of thesite.

56.MIDDEN: Indicate thepresence or absence of midden deposits at the site.

57.FAUNAL/ETHNOBOTANICAL REMAINS:Indicate the presence or absence of faunal or ethno-botanical remains atthe site.

58.DESCRIBE OBVIOUS FEATURES:Give a brief description of any obvious prehistoric features.

59.LITHICS: Circle thecategories of lithic artifacts recovered from the site. If none of the categories adequatelydescribe the artifacts, then select OTHER and use the space provided forexplanation.

59A. TOOL TYPES & FREQUENCIES: Circle the categories of tool types andindicate how many of each type were recovered from the site. If none of the categories adequatelydescribe the artifacts, then select OTHER and use the space provided forexplanation.

60. MISCELLANEOUS: Circle any miscellaneous items or samplescategories other than ceramics that were recovered from the site. If none of the listed categories apply thenselect OTHER and use the space provided for a brief explanation.

61-66.INDICATE COMBINATIONS OF CERAMICS:These six fields are used to describe up to three different categoriesof prehistoric ceramics recovered from the site. Use the descriptions given to describe each category based on thetype of temper and surface treatments represented. Use Items 61 and 62 to record the primary ceramic present at thesite by circling the appropriate descriptions.Use items 63-66 to record any additional ceramics by entering theappropriate codes where necessary.

<![if !supportEmptyParas]><![endif]>

<![if !supportEmptyParas]><![endif]>

Historic Site Information

<![if !supportEmptyParas]><![endif]>

<![if !supportEmptyParas]><![endif]>

67-68.PERIOD OF OCCUPATION:Indicate the general beginning and ending periods of the site'soccupation.

69-70.REFINED DATES OF OCCUPATION:Use the space provided to record refined dates of occupation for thesite.

71.CULTURAL/ETHNIC AFFILIATIONS:Circle the cultural and ethnic affiliation categories that best describethe site. If none of the categorieslisted adequately describe the site, use the OTHER category and the spaceprovided to describe the cultural affiliation.

72.HISTORIC SITE DEFINITIONS:Circle the categories of historic site functions provided on the siteform that best describe or define the main structure at the site.

73.DESCRIPTION OF HISTORIC REMAINS:Give a brief description of the site and any unusual features that maybe present.

74.MAIN STRUCTURE FUNCTIONS:Circle categories that best describe the overall definition of thesite. If none of the categories listedadequately describe the site, select the OTHER category and use the spaceprovided for explanation.

75.NUMBER OF OUTBUILDINGS:Record the number of outbuildings at the site.

76-77.OUTBUILDING DISTANCE and OUTBUILDING FUNCTION: Additionally, record the distance in feetbetween the outbuildings and the main structure, and using codes for HISTORICSITE DEFINITIONS (Item 74), please indicate primary function of eachoutbuilding.

78.OUTBUILDING DESCRIPTION:Briefly describe the historic remains present.

79-88.HISTORIC ARTIFACT GROUPS:Indicate the presence of artifact categories within each of the listed Artifact Groups. If none of the categories for a given groupsufficiently describe artifacts recovered from the site then select OTHER anduse the space provided for explanation.The definitions and categories listed are based on those defined inSouth's (1977) Method and Theory in Historical Archaeology.

<![if !supportEmptyParas]><![endif]>

<![if !supportEmptyParas]><![endif]>

Additional SiteInformation

<![if !supportEmptyParas]><![endif]>

<![if !supportEmptyParas]><![endif]>

89.ARTIFACT INVENTORY SHEET ATTACHED:Indicate if an artifact inventory sheet is included with the site form.

90.CURATION FACILITY: Indicatethe name and INSTITUTIONAL CODE of the organization or institution where theartifacts from the site will be curated.A code listing is provided in Appendix A of this Guide. If the curating institution is not listed,then contact the OSA for an appropriate designation.

91.ACCESSION NUMBER(S): Ifapplicable, indicate any accession or catalog number(s) assigned to artifactsrecovered from the site by a particular curation facility. Separate individual numbers with commas anduse hyphens '-' to indicate continuous sequences of numbers.

92.ACCESSION DATE(S): Ifapplicable, record the date when each accession number was assigned.

93.OTHER CURATION FACILITY: Ifapplicable, indicate the name and INSTITUTIONAL CODE of the organization orinstitution where prior collections from the site are curated. See Item 90 for additional information.

94.OTHER ACCESSION NUMBER(S):If applicable, indicate the accession or catalog number(s) that havebeen assigned to prior collections from the site. See Item 91 for additional information.

95.OWNER/TENANT INFORMATION:Record the name(s) and address(es) of individual(s) who informedthe archaeologist of the site'sexistence, or the individual(s) who lease the property from the landowner listedabove.

96.BIBLIOGRAPHIC REFERENCE NUMBER:Reserved for internal use by the OSA; leave blank.

97.FREE FIELD COMMENT: Use thespace provided to record any additional or miscellaneous information about thesite.
